When to Incorporate? Alternate Funding Paths and the Personal Guarantee
Thinking about incorporating your business but unsure when to take the leap? Join us for this essential session designed specifically for early-stage UK entrepreneurs navigating one of the most crucial decisions in your business journey.
We'll explore the strategic timing of incorporation and help you understand when it makes financial and legal sense to transition from sole trader to limited company. You'll gain clarity on the various funding routes available beyond high street banks—from bootstrapping and angel networks to Innovate UK grants, crowdfunding, and alternative lenders—and learn how your business structure impacts your access to each.
We'll also address one of the most critical yet often misunderstood aspects of business finance: the personal guarantee. Learn what you're actually committing to when lenders or landlords request your personal guarantee, how it affects your personal finances and credit rating, and practical strategies to protect yourself whilst securing the capital your business needs.
What You'll Learn:
· When sole trader status makes sense versus incorporating as a limited company
· Tax implications and advantages of different business structures
· UK-specific funding options including Start Up Loans, angel investors, VCs, and government schemes
· How Companies House registration affects your funding opportunities
· The reality of personal guarantees and director's guarantees in the UK context
· Protecting your personal assets whilst growing your business
· Real stories from UK founders who've successfully navigated these decisions
Whether you're launching your first venture or a repeat entrepreneur this session will empower you with the knowledge to make confident decisions about incorporation and funding.
Perfect for: Aspiring entrepreneurs, sole traders, freelancers, start-up founders, and anyone in the early stages of building a UK business.
